Solution

The correct option is A x
We have, 3f(x)f(1x)=logex4
3f(x)f(1x)=4logex....(i)
3f(1x)f(x)=4loge(1x) (Replacing x by 1x)
3f(1x)f(x)=4logex....(ii)
Solving Eqs. (i) and (ii), we get
8f(x)=8logexf(x)=logex
f(ex)=x.
